The latin lending that is american is historically predatory toward its borrowers, recharging outrageously high interest levels to pay for expected risk and generate large profits. Numerous nations have actually few banking institutions, meaning there is certainly competition that is little lower expenses and no motivation to provide lower-income clients. Banking institutions also battle to offer smaller loans for people or businesses that are small these discounts are sensed to be riskier. These clients must then resort to predatory lenders that are private charge month-to-month interest of 2-10%.

Other kinds of credit such as for example loans and mortgages stay fairly difficult to access too.

As an example, some banks in Chile need clients to instantly deposit 2M Chilean pesos – almost US$– that is 3K to start a free account and also utilize banking solutions, as well as getting any type of a loan. The minimum wage is CLP$276K per thirty days, making old-fashioned banking institutions inaccessible for a lot of residents.

Getting financing for the most part Chilean banking institutions requires at the very least six various types, including evidence of income tax re payments, evidence of employment, and proof long-term residency . It will take months relative personal credit line become authorized, in the alsot you also get approved at all. The bureau only registers negative strikes against credit, leaving out any positive outcomes while Chile has a relatively strong credit registry. Overall, Chile gets a 4/12 for use of credit regarding the Doing Business rankings.
